Viktor Stanley Lockwood (born 29 March 1992) is a French field hockey player who plays as a defender for the French national team.[1]

Club career

Lockwood started playing hockey when he was eight years old for Rochin. He then played for Lille until 2014 when he joined the Waterloo Ducks in Belgium.[2] After two seasons he left them for Leuven.[3] He then played only one season for Leuven to join Gantoise in 2017.[4] In 2018 he signed for Orée.[5] After a decision from the club he had to leave Orée after the 2019–20 season.[6]

International career

Lockwood was a part of the France under-21 squad which won the silver medal at the 2013 Junior World Cup. He represented France at the 2018 World Cup.[7]
